The latter is correct; ditto can breed with somegenderless Pokemon. The genderless Pokemon it can breed with are:
Magnemite, Magneton, Voltorb, Electrode, Staryu, Starmie, Porygon, Porgon2, Shedinja, Lunatone, Sorlock, Baltoy, Claydol, Beldum, Metang, Metagross, Bronzor, Bronzong, Magnezone, Porygon-Z, Rotom, Phione, Manaphy, Klink, Klang, Klinklang, Cryogonal, Golett, Golurk.

In every mainstream Pokemon game since Gold and Silver, there has been a Pokemon daycare in the middle of the game's storyline; if you leave two similar Pokemon of a different gender or a Pokemon and a ditto in the daycare, they will lay an egg. Legendaries and genderless Pokemon cannot lay eggs. In Pokemon Diamond and Pearl, you can track egg laying with the Daycare app.
